Remarkable10 Session 5: Opening doors. How to secure that first corporate meeting

In our fifth session of Remarkable10, we were joined by award-winning fundraising strategist and sector leader Nina Saffuri, Co-Founder of Raise Impact, who delivered an inspiring and practical session on one of the toughest challenges in corporate partnerships: how to get through the door.
Mindset
Nina began the session by challenging the group to “get away from your desk.” Her message was clear: success doesn’t come from waiting for the perfect prospect or email reply; it comes from action.
Here are some of our key takeaways:
- Relationships matter more than transactions
 - Curiosity opens more doors than a perfect pitch
 - Face-to-face wins trust and is far more effective than email
 
With 93% of communication being non-verbal, showing up in person is a game-changer.

Mapping
One of the most empowering parts of the session was realising that charities often have more contacts than they think. Nina encouraged the group to look closely at the people already connected to their organisations, from trustees and donors to suppliers and even service users, and use platforms like LinkedIn to uncover connections.
Nina also encouraged the group to build their dream prospect list based on values, location, and alignment, while staying alert to trigger moments like leadership changes or ESG announcements.

Mobilise
With clarity on who to target, the focus turned to how to reach them. Nina shared techniques to create opportunities for connection, from attending or hosting industry panels to small events tailored to a corporate’s lifestyle and interests.
